Hi team, ahead of Friday's cutover I want to confirm the sharding plan for the Lornquist profile store. We are splitting by hashed account region into eight shards, with dual-writes enabled for 48 hours before reads migrate. Please verify your integration reads from the new resolver endpoint rather than the legacy host, since the old path will go read-only. To validate against the staging resolver, authenticate using the token provided below.

session JWT of yaguf-tahop = eyJhbGciOiJIUzI1NiIsInR5cCI6IkpXVCJ9.eyJzdWIiOiIIvtUmFqQ_4In0.rjsW2NuF59R8

Night-shift staff: Floor 4 of the Tellhaven Building opens this week. After 21:00, access is via the rear stairwell only; the lifts are locked out overnight during the settling period. Complete a walk-through of the new floor once per shift and log it. The stairwell keypad accepts the code below.

badge for yahop-fawep: bdg-XBKXI-68071

# Log sampling for the Wrennet notification service
# This service emits roughly 40k log lines per minute at peak, so we
# sample INFO at 5% and keep WARN/ERROR at 100%. If support needs full
# traces for an incident, flip sample_rate to 1.0 for no more than one
# hour — the sink fills quickly. Sampled logs are written to the store below.

replica DSN, yadup-hahig: mongodb://gilys_svc:Mx@db-5f8f.norvasoft.internal:5432/eliion